What Skin Disease Did Michael Jackson Have?

Michael Jackson was diagnosed with a skin condition known as vitiligo. This autoimmune disorder causes the skin to lose its pigment, leading to uneven skin tone and white patches on the body. Vitiligo can affect people of any race, but it often has a more pronounced effect on individuals with darker skin tones. For Michael, this condition was not only a medical issue but also a significant aspect of his identity, contributing to his changing appearance over the years.

How Did Vitiligo Affect Michael Jackson's Life?

Living with vitiligo was a challenging experience for Michael Jackson. The condition began to manifest in his late 20s, leading to noticeable changes in his skin color. This transformation was often misunderstood by the public, leading to rampant speculation that Michael was trying to "whiten" his skin. In reality, he was using makeup and treatments to even out his skin tone and manage the appearance of his vitiligo. The psychological impact of the disease was profound, as it affected his self-image and public perception.

How Did the Media Portray Michael Jackson's Skin Condition?

The media's portrayal of Michael Jackson's skin disease was often sensationalized and misrepresented. Instead of focusing on the medical aspects of vitiligo, headlines frequently speculated about his race and identity. This narrative contributed to a larger conversation about race in America, showcasing the struggles that many individuals face when dealing with skin conditions. Michael himself addressed these issues in interviews, expressing his frustration with the misconceptions surrounding his appearance.
